Virgin Australia’s loyalty program, Velocity, is likely to partner with 7-Eleven in order to get ahead of Qantas and its frequent flyer program.

 

ANZ Bank has declined to sign a letter that condemns recent violence in Myanmar, despite many other global companies doing so.

 

Electronics company LG has become the first major smartphone brand to withdraw from the global smartphone market.
